Sierra Poetry Festival Celebrates 10 Years with Month-Long 'Fringe' Events

The festival's fringe series kicks off on March 21 and leads up to the main stage event on April 18 in Grass Valley, California.

Mar. 13, 2026 at 5:18am

The Sierra Poetry Festival is celebrating its 10th anniversary this year, continuing its mission to uplift both regional and national poetic voices. The festivities will kick off with a month-long 'fringe' series of events starting on March 21, culminating in the main stage event on April 18 at The Center for the Arts in Grass Valley, California.

The details

The fringe events will include UNESCO World Poetry Day celebrations, a Nevada City Poetry Crawl, open mic opportunities, a film screening and fundraiser, and over two dozen other readings, workshops, book launches, and collaborations. Most fringe events are free, with suggested donations accepted.

  • The fringe events will kick off on March 21, 2026.
  • The main stage event will take place on April 18, 2026 at The Center for the Arts in Grass Valley.
  • The 2nd Annual Nevada City Poetry Crawl will be held on March 28, 2026 from 3:00-6:00 p.m.
  • The Grass Valley Open Mic Poetry Slam will be held on April 16, 2026 at 5:30 p.m. at the Iron Door Saloon.
  • The film screening of Paterson will take place on April 1, 2026 at the Nevada Theatre.
